Zusammenfassung: | Previously reported (J. Organomet. Chem., 246 (1983) 309) experimental data for the equilibrium constants and thermodynamic parameters of the reversible reaction 2 Rh
2(CO)
8 ⇄ Rh
4(CO)
12 + 4 CO have been re-evaluated using more reliable values for the solubility of carbon monoxide in hexane at lower than room temperature and introducing also a fugacity vs. pressure correction for carbon monoxide. The new values are: Δ
H0 = 58.6 ± 10 kJ mol
−1 and Δ
S
0 = 305 ± 25 J mol
−1 K
−1 |
